What is DaVita Gross Profit?

DaVita DVA +0.12% 91 Gross Profit is $4,533 Mil as of Jun. 2026. GuruFocus rates DVA with a GF Score™ of 91/100 and a GF Value™ of $195.60 (Fairly Valued). The stock has 6 warning signs investors should review.

DaVita's gross profit for the three months ended in Jun. 2026 was $1,162 Mil. DaVita's gross profit for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Jun. 2026 was $4,533 Mil.

Gross Margin % is calculated as gross profit divided by its revenue. DaVita's gross profit for the three months ended in Jun. 2026 was $1,162 Mil. DaVita's Revenue for the three months ended in Jun. 2026 was $3,554 Mil. Therefore, DaVita's Gross Margin % for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2026 was 32.70%.

DaVita had a gross margin of 32.70% for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2026 => Competition eroding margins

During the past 13 years, the highest Gross Margin % of DaVita was 32.91%. The lowest was 28.14%. And the median was 30.72%.


DaVita  (NYSE:DVA) Gross Profit Explanation

Warren Buffett believes that firms with excellent long term economics tend to have consistently higher margins.

Durable competitive advantage creates a high Gross Margin % because of the freedom to price in excess of cost. Companies can be categorized by their Gross Margin %

1. Greater than 40% = Durable competitive advantage
2. Less than 40% = Competition eroding margins
3. Less than 20% = no sustainable competitive advantage
Consistency of Gross Margin is key

DaVita had a gross margin of 32.70% for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2026 => Competition eroding margins

DaVita Gross Profit Calculation

Gross Profit is the different between the sale prices and the cost of buying or producing the goods.

DaVita's Gross Profit for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2025 is calculated as

Gross Profit (A: Dec. 2025 )=Revenue - Cost of Goods Sold
=13643.069 - 9243.476
=4,400

DaVita's Gross Profit for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2026 is calculated as

Gross Profit (Q: Jun. 2026 )=Revenue - Cost of Goods Sold
=3554.084 - 2392.001
=1,162

Gross Profit for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Jun. 2026 adds up the quarterly data reported by the company within the most recent 12 months, which was $4,533 Mil.

Gross Profit is the numerator in the calculation of Gross Margin.

DaVita's Gross Margin % for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2026 is calculated as

Gross Margin % (Q: Jun. 2026 )=Gross Profit (Q: Jun. 2026 ) / Revenue (Q: Jun. 2026 )
=(Revenue - Cost of Goods Sold) / Revenue
=1,162 / 3554.084
=32.70 %

A positive Gross Profit is only the first step for a company to make a net profit. The gross profit needs to be big enough to also cover related labor, equipment, rental, marketing/advertising, research and development and a lot of other costs in selling the products.

DaVita Business Description

Address 2000 16th Street, Denver, CO, USA, 80202
DaVita is one of the largest providers of dialysis services in the United States, boasting a market share of about 35%. The firm operates over 3,200 facilities worldwide, mostly in the US, and treats about 300,000 patients annually. Government payers dominate US dialysis reimbursement. DaVita receives about two-thirds of US sales at government (primarily Medicare) reimbursement rates, with the remainder coming from commercial insurers. While commercial insurers represent only about 10% of US patients treated, they represent nearly all of the profits generated by DaVita in the US dialysis business.
